Emission Rates
The following table lists typical gaseous emissions from the human body.
9 rows
Gaseous Emission(-) | Emission Rate(g/h) |
|---|---|
| Acetaldehyde | 3.5×10⁻⁸ |
| Acetone | 4.8×10⁻⁷ |
| Ammonia | 1.6×10⁻⁵ |
| Carbon dioxide | 3.2×10⁻² |
| Carbon monoxide | 1×10⁻⁵ |
| Hydrogen sulfide | 1.5×10⁻⁸ |
| Methane | 1.7×10⁻⁶ |
| Methanol | 6×10⁻⁹ |
| Toluene | 2.3×10⁻⁸ |
Source: engineeringtoolbox.com
